Output d8c7bbd64d3fb4019c352126283d0fffb3badb704d38b25864bf65ca7463de0a:0

value
9899593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e7d9e9df7f3817595b01e09cca1ea6ffaeba169 OP_EQUAL
address
34UEgW2n3KJwnXM75ZupYg8LskfA7GvMhZ
transaction
d8c7bbd64d3fb4019c352126283d0fffb3badb704d38b25864bf65ca7463de0a
spent
true